To handle third-party API security flaws during the AppExchange Security Review, follow these steps:
1. **Thorough Testing**: Test your solution, including the third-party API integrations, to identify any security flaws.
2. **Secure Communication**: Use secure protocols like HTTPS or SFTP to encrypt data during transmission.
3. **Static Resources**: Avoid dynamically loading third-party JavaScript files from external endpoints. Instead, save them in your package's static resources folder and load them using a $Resource URL for better security and version control.
4. **Document False Positives**: If there are false positives, document them with detailed explanations in your submission.
5. **Remediate Vulnerabilities**: Fix any identified vulnerabilities in your code and request a follow-up review through the AppExchange Partner Console. Submit the updated solution and required documentation.
For further assistance, you can schedule a technical office hours appointment with the Product Security team to address specific concerns.
Let me know if you need more details!